snapshot: sagernet/gvisor v0.0.0-20250811.0-sing-box-mod.1
Содержимое пина, зафиксированного в go.mod sing-box-lx, одним коммитом без истории. Полная история SagerNet/gvisor — 1.45 ГБ и клонируется в каждой CI-джобе; наша дельта — одна вставка в одну функцию, история для неё не нужна. Module path github.com/sagernet/gvisor сохранён намеренно: на него опирается replace-директива суперпроекта. Патч поверх — отдельным коммитом, чтобы дельта читалась одним git show и переносилась на новый пин копированием. SPECS/TASKS/048-GVISOR_HANDSHAKE_NIL_CRASH
